                              “The Princess and the Pea” by Hans Christian Andersen.

Once upon a time there was a prince. He wanted to marry a real princess. But the prince didn’t know who is real and who isn’t.

On this day was a storm. The king heard a knock and opened the door. 

There was a princess, she was all wet.

The queen decided to check if it was a real princess. She took off many bedclothes and on the bed put the pea.

The princess slept on this bed all night.

In the morning she said that she had slept very badly.

So, everyone understood that this was a real princess and the prince married her.

This fairy tale was written in XIX century. The famous story translated to many languages. There are different illustrations and performance about this story.
